Happy (almost) Valentine's Day!

If you're single like I am, it can be easy to get down on yourself this time of year, especially in NYC. After living here for almost four years now, I've had my fair share of "Sex and the City" dating moments. This list includes being involved with guys who are unable to commit, running into exes in various places around the city (yes this actually happens IRL), plus getting "ghosted" (aka the modern day equivalent of Jack Berger's post it note). 

Although dating in NYC can be frustrating, I actually really enjoy being single and exploring the city on my own. However, in this day and age of social media and "FOMO", we can feel pressured to constantly be surrounded by friends, family or significant others. It can be intimidating to do things alone, because you fear people will think you're some kind of loser. So, I've decided to list some tips for feeling more confident being on your own. 

Keep a List:
I keep a list of things I want to do around the city, such as bars or restaurants I want to try, upcoming museum exhibitions, or even tourist attractions I've never experienced. It's easy to say you want to go certain places or do certain things, but it's equally as easy to talk yourself out of it, especially if you don't have someone to go with. Seeing these things in writing will encourage you to actually start checking things off your bucket list.

Take Baby Steps:
If you're nervous about doing something alone for the first time, ease into it. For example, if you're anxious about going out to eat by yourself, start by going at an off time or to a place that doesn't get super crowded. There have definitely been times when I used to be too shy to walk into a packed restaurant at prime brunch time on a Saturday because I worried what all the people there would think. 

Give Yourself a Pep Talk:
Remind yourself that no one is looking at you just because you're alone. No seriously, they're not. Everyone is too busy Instagraming to even notice you :P

Regardless of your relationship status, I hope this blog post encourages you to get out and experience all the things you want to in life. You should never compromise or give up on something just because you're afraid of doing it alone.
